Can you freeze multiple columns in Excel?

To lock more than one row or column, or to lock both rows and columns at the same time, choose the View tab, and then click Freeze Panes. To lock multiple columns, select the column to the right of the last column you want frozen, choose the View tab, and then click Freeze Panes.

How do I freeze the first 4 columns in Excel?

The steps for freezing multiple excel columns are listed as follows:

  1. Step 1: Select the cell E1.
  2. Step 2: In the View tab, click the “freeze panes” drop-down under the “window” section.
  3. Step 3: The first four columns are frozen.

What is the shortcut key to freeze multiple columns in Excel?

Here are the shortcuts for freezing rows/columns:

  1. To freeze the top row: ALT + W + F + R. Note that the top row gets fixed.
  2. To freeze the first column: ALT + W + F + C. Note that the left-most column gets fixed.

How do you freeze multiple rows in Excel 2013?

To freeze rows:

  1. Select the row below the row(s) you want to freeze. In our example, we want to freeze rows 1 and 2, so we’ll select row 3.
  2. Click the View tab on the Ribbon.
  3. Select the Freeze Panes command, then choose Freeze Panes from the drop-down menu.
  4. The rows will be frozen in place, as indicated by the gray line.

How do I freeze 3 columns in Excel?

How to freeze multiple columns in Excel

  1. Select the column to the right of the last column you want to freeze. For example, if you want to freeze the first 3 columns (A – C), select the entire column D or cell D1.
  2. And now, follow the already familiar path, i.e View tab > Freeze panes > and again Freeze panes.

How do I lock certain columns in Excel?

Press the Keyboard Shortcut Ctrl + A to select all the cells of the sheet. Right click and choose Format cells. Go to the Protection tab and uncheck Locked option and click Ok. Now select only the cells or columns, rows that you want to protect.

How do I lock multiple cells in Excel?

Lock cells to protect them

  1. Select the cells you want to lock.
  2. On the Home tab, in the Alignment group, click the small arrow to open the Format Cells popup window.
  3. On the Protection tab, select the Locked check box, and then click OK to close the popup.

How do I use F4 in multiple cells in Excel?

Either double-click on the cell or press F2 to edit the cell; then hit F4. It works even when you highlight multiple cells. F4 adds the dollar sign to the cell references you’ve highlighted.
